This exceptional Roseville, CA shopping center presents a compelling investment opportunity. The 13,680-square-foot, single-story building, located at 500 Cirby Way, boasts a 100% occupancy rate with five tenants. Built in 1979, the property enjoys a prime location at the busy intersection of Cirby Way and Riverside Boulevard, benefiting from high traffic counts and proximity to Interstate 80 and Kaiser Medical Center. The property's strong performance is anchored by a 7-Eleven, a long-term tenant (over 30 years) that consistently outperforms regional averages. The stabilized investment offers a 6.50% cap rate and a substantial net operating income (NOI) of $213,744, making it an attractive addition to any portfolio. The property's Assessed Property Number (APN) is 472-270-044-000. This fully leased, multi-tenant retail center represents a rare opportunity to acquire a high-performing asset in a desirable location. The property's strategic placement near major roadways and a prominent medical facility ensures consistent foot traffic and strong tenant demand. This is a turnkey investment ready for immediate income generation. The property's history of stable tenancy and high performance makes it a low-risk, high-reward investment. The asking price is $3,288,362.
